SpaceX to Acquire Cursor's Maker in a $60B Merger

SpaceX agreed to acquire Anysphere, the startup behind AI coding tool Cursor, in a $60B all-stock merger — a giant step in Elon Musk's plan to turn the rocket company into an AI powerhouse.

A SpaceX subsidiary, X67 Inc., will merge into Cursor, making it a wholly owned unit. The deal is expected to close in Q3, pending regulatory approval, landing soon after SpaceX's record IPO.

Nous's Hermes Agent Can Now Pay and Buy on Its Own

Nous Research integrated Stripe's agent toolkit into its Hermes model, giving the AI agent the ability to make payments, buy goods and pay for APIs on its own.

Hermes can even provision its own SaaS subscriptions, with configurable limits capping every action, turning a language model into an economic actor that transacts autonomously.


It is a concrete step toward agentic commerce: software that doesn't just decide what to buy, but holds the rails to actually pay for it.

​​Thetanuts Exploited for $2.1M, Whitehat Recovers $2M

Thetanuts Finance, a DeFi options protocol, was exploited for about $2.1M — but a whitehat clawed back roughly $2M, leaving only a small net loss.

The attacker swapped $105K USDC for about 60 ETH and still holds around $34K in option tokens. PeckShield flagged the incident, the latest in a brutal June for DeFi security.

2026 World Cup is the most crypto-integrated event in the history of sport

This isn't marketing or a few sponsor logos on a banner. FIFA has embedded blockchain into the tournament deeper than ever before: for the first time, the World Cup has an official prediction market partner — ADI Predictstreet, which launched on-chain markets for all 104 matches, settled through Chainlink.

FIFA also stopped renting other people's chains and built its own blockchain on Avalanche L1 — that's where FIFA Collect now lives. The old partner, Algorand, is history.


And around all of it sits a layer any fan can touch: fan tokens for 6 national teams on Chiliz, Sorare fantasy on Ethereum, and $3B+ in volume on the winner across Polymarket and Kalshi.

Aerodrome to Pay Users for Predicting Liquidity Demand

Aerodrome, the largest DEX on Base, will launch Predictive Allocation in July, replacing performance-based reward voting with a model that pays users for forecasting where liquidity is needed next.

Call it right and you earn a bigger share of protocol revenue. Dromos Labs says the prediction-market and AMM blend can boost incentive efficiency by up to 80%, its biggest upgrade yet.


It is a structural rethink of DeFi emissions, rewarding anticipation of future demand over past trading, and lands alongside the Velodrome–Aerodrome 'Aero' merger.

Plume Brings PIMCO-Backed Bond Yield to Bybit Users

Plume partnered with Bybit to launch institutional fixed-income vaults, letting Bybit users put idle stablecoins into onchain products backed by PIMCO and CMBI.

The vaults hold mortgage-backed securities, high-yield corporate bonds and Asia-Pacific investment-grade debt — yield from real-world credit, not crypto markets.


It is a clean RWA distribution play: TradFi fixed income packaged onchain and dropped straight into an exchange's user base.

Early SpaceX Investors Net Billions From Historic IPO

SpaceX listed on Nasdaq under the SPCX ticker after pricing its IPO at $135 per share and raising $75 billion, valuing the company at approximately $1.77 trillion.

The IPO is expected to generate historic venture capital returns. Founders Fund's roughly 3% stake is now worth over $50B, turning about $600M invested across multiple rounds into one of the biggest VC wins on record.


Other major beneficiaries include Andreessen Horowitz with a stake worth more than $10B, Sequoia Capital at over $20B, and Valor Equity Partners, whose holdings are valued at nearly $70B.

Despite posting $18.7B in revenue in 2025 and a $4.9B net loss tied to Starship and xAI investments, investor demand reportedly exceeded available shares by roughly 4x.

Ethena (ENA) Brings USDe Yield Into the Coinbase App

Ethena and Coinbase launched their first joint product, the SteakhouseFi High Yield Vault, letting users earn USDe-powered yield on USDC without leaving the Coinbase app.

Steakhouse Financial curates the vault while Morpho provides the lending rails, routing USDC into onchain markets backed by Ethena collateral.


For Ethena it's a major new distribution channel for USDe, pushing synthetic-dollar yield to Coinbase's mainstream, U.S. user base.

LG Electronics Builds an Arbitrum Layer 2 for Onchain Ads

LG Electronics is building its own Arbitrum-based layer-2 to move digital advertising onchain, creating a shared ledger of ad inventory and how audiences interact with it.

The chain batches ad transactions cheaply and runs the ad market automatically — "you don't need manual interventions," said Arbitrum co-founder Steven Goldfeder.


Already piloted with a Japanese ad agency, LG joins a wave of corporates — Stripe, Circle, Robinhood — launching their own chains; ARB rose about 5% on the news.

Binance Introduces bStocks for 24/7 Onchain Stock Trading

Binance has introduced bStocks on BNB Chain, bringing 1:1-backed tokenized U.S. securities onchain as BEP-20 tokens. The assets can be traded 24/7 with zero conversion fees, while daily Proof of Collateral is available to verify backing.

The first wave includes Circle, Micron, NVIDIA, Sandisk, and Tesla, with more listings like SpaceX expected later. Users can start with as little as $5 and hold the tokens in self-custody through wallets like Binance Wallet and Trust Wallet.


The big push here is DeFi utility. Binance says bStocks can soon be deployed across protocols such as Venus, Lista DAO, PancakeSwap, and Aster, letting holders lend or provide liquidity while continuing to receive dividends on the underlying stocks.

Binance also points to the network’s growing tokenized asset ecosystem, where bStocks now joins products like XAUt, BUIDL, CMB International’s fund, and Franklin Templeton’s Benji.

FIFA World Cup 2026 Could Drive Up To $10B Volume Surge In Prediction Markets

Bernstein, a leading Wall Street research and investment firm managing nearly $900 billion in assets, called the 2026 FIFA World Cup a “watershed moment” for the prediction markets industry.

The firm estimates the expanded 48-team tournament could generate over $3 billion in additional handle and boost consumer trading volume across prediction markets by $5–$10 billion, making it the sector’s largest catalyst to date.


Bernstein sees companies such as Robinhood, Coinbase, and DraftKings as key beneficiaries. Robinhood's prediction markets business is projected to reach $586 million in annual revenue by the end of 2026, while Coinbase's prediction markets product surpassed a $100 million annualized revenue run rate just months after launch.

The firm expects prediction markets to continue expanding beyond sports and elections, projecting the industry could grow from roughly $240 billion in annual volume in 2026 to $1 trillion by 2030.

a16z Crypto Leads $355M Round in Canton Network developer Digital Asset

Digital Asset, the developer of the Canton Network, raised $355M led by a16z crypto at a roughly $2B valuation.

Canton has settled over $6 trillion in tokenized real-world assets, and the round drew a rare TradFi–DeFi mix betting on institutional onchain settlement.


A range of institutions supported the round, including Apollo Funds, BNP Paribas, Broadridge, Citadel, CME Ventures, Coinbase, Hanwha, HSBC, S&P Global, SBI Group, SoFi, Tradeweb, and William Blair.

DeepSeek has Closed $7.4B Funding at a $50B Valuation

China's DeepSeek closed one of the country's largest-ever private tech rounds, $7.4B at a ~$50B valuation, backed by Tencent, JD, NetEase, IDG Capital and CATL. Deepseek Founder Liang reportedly contributed ~40% of the round himself.

The structure is unusual: investors funded a limited partnership run by founder Liang Wenfeng, not DeepSeek directly, locked for five years with no votes — only China's National AI Fund invested directly and kept its vote.

Aztec Connect Drained for $2.1M via ZK Proof Bug

An attacker drained funds from a deprecated Aztec Connect contract by exploiting a flaw in its ZK proof verification: a crafted rollup submission passed the proof check while the settlement logic processed a different set of transactions.

BlockSec says the exploit was repeated seven times across seven assets — 909 ETH, 270K DAI, 167 wstETH and more. Aztec Labs relinquished admin access in 2024, leaving the contracts fully immutable, so no one could pause them.


Today's Aztec Network and its users are unaffected. Per DeFiLlama it is June's 13th crypto exploit, after a month already marked by the $30M Humanity Protocol hack.

Bybit & Binance Cancel SpaceX IPO Campaigns, Users to Receive Refunds

Bybit confirmed it did not receive any SpaceX allocation via xStocks, citing the provider’s inability to deliver the underlying assets. As a result, users who participated in the SpaceX IPO subscription on Bybit will not receive any allocations.

The exchange will refund 100% of user funds to original accounts, with no action required from participants. Additionally, eligible users will receive compensation based on a 10% APR for a fixed 4-day period.


Meanwhile, Binance Wallet canceled its SPCXx IPO campaign and will also fully refund locked USDC to users via the original payment method, with refunds expected to complete by June 12.

Unlike Bybit, Binance also announced a $1M airdrop in the SPCXB bStocks SpaceX token, which will be distributed to campaign participants by June 18.


SPCXB is described as a 1:1 backed token tracking SpaceX shares with custody-backed reserves and is expected to launch on Binance Spot.

Tether Freezes $72M From a Suspicious $120M Flow

Tether blacklisted a Tron wallet holding $72M USDT after a suspicious $120.2M transfer on June 11 fanned out across KuCoin, instant exchangers, Bitcoin, and Ethereum.

Part of the flow poured into Monero, spiking XMR about 27% from $330 to $420 before it settled near $390 — a classic privacy-coin laundering footprint.


Tether froze the funds at 07:37 UTC on June 12, reigniting the debate over stablecoin freeze powers: a compliance win to some, proof of centralized control to others.

NFTfi Closes After Raising $11.9M in Private Funding

NFTfi, the pioneer of peer-to-peer NFT lending, is winding down after the NFT market shrank to where fees no longer cover the cost of running the protocol.

Since 2020 it facilitated $737M across 82,000 loans for 6,200 wallets, paying lenders nearly $17M in interest — and its contracts never lost a single NFT.


New loans are halted and the platform retires on August 31, but the smart contracts stay onchain, so borrowers can still repay and reclaim collateral directly.

Figure Acquires Kiavi in $717M Onchain Lending Deal

Blockchain lender Figure is acquiring Kiavi, a real-estate investor-loan platform, for $717M, pushing deeper into first-lien lending and tokenized credit markets.

The deal adds over $7B a year in new first-lien volume to Figure Connect and more than $100M monthly to Democratized Prime, its onchain warehouse platform — a market Figure calls 25x larger than second liens.


Kiavi's loans become the first use case for Adaptor, Figure's agent-to-agent onboarding tool, while a Figure–Sixth Street JV buys Kiavi's balance-sheet assets.

Vinyl Equity Raises $20M to Build for Tokenization

Vinyl Equity, an SEC-registered transfer agent, raised a $20M Series A led by Jump Capital to modernize how shares are recorded, issued, and transferred across private and public markets.

Jump Capital led the round, calling the tokenization of securities an active shift most legacy infrastructure is unprepared for — and Vinyl is building for exactly that.


New backer MUFG Innovation Partners, Mitsubishi UFJ's venture arm, joined Index Ventures, Spark Capital, Infinity Ventures, and Cambrian Fintech, taking Vinyl past $30M raised since 2022.
